We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see ourdocumentation.
There was an error while loading.Please reload this page.
1 parente3d0a4c commit132814cCopy full SHA for 132814c
lib/components/app.js
@@ -29,6 +29,7 @@ var default_1 = (function (_super) {
29
}
30
default_1.prototype.render=function(){
31
varstate=this.props.state;
32
+console.log(state);
33
return(React.createElement("section",{className:'cr',key:'main',style:{height:height}},React.createElement(_components_1.Menu,{route:state.route,position:state.position}),React.createElement(_components_1.Routes,{state:state,ref:'route'}),React.createElement(_components_1.Alert,{alert:state.alert})));
34
};
35
default_1=__decorate([
lib/services/setup/setup.js
@@ -1,11 +1,9 @@
1
"use strict";
2
-varsystem_checks_1=require('./system-checks');
3
varsetup_checks_1=require('./setup-checks');
4
var_base_1=require('../../_base');
5
varAction=require('../../actions/actions');
6
functionverifySetupComplete(){
7
-system_checks_1.npmVersionThreeOrLater()
8
-.then(setup_checks_1.hasDirectory)
+setup_checks_1.hasDirectory()
9
.then(setup_checks_1.hasPackageJson)
10
.then(setup_checks_1.hasTutorialDep)
11
.then(function(){
lib/services/setup/system-checks.js
@@ -1,22 +1,8 @@
-varcommand_line_1=require('../command-line');
functionnpmVersionThreeOrLater(){
varminVersion=3;
returnnewPromise(function(resolve,reject){
-varthreeOrLater=command_line_1.default('npm','-v').then(function(res){returnparseInt(res,10)>=minVersion;});
-if(!threeOrLater){
-reject({
-key:'updateNpm',
-title:'Please update to NPM version 3+',
-click:null,
12
-text:'Open a terminal and run:\n `npm install npm -g`',
13
-button:'Update NPM',
14
-verify:'NPM updated to version 3 or later'
15
-});
16
-}
17
-else{
18
-resolve();
19
+resolve();
20
});
21
22
exports.npmVersionThreeOrLater=npmVersionThreeOrLater;
lib/services/setup/tutorials.js
@@ -37,7 +37,6 @@ function _isTutorial(name) {
37
console.log("Error with "+name+": no test runner specified. "+tutorialError);
38
returnfalse;
39
40
-varpathToTestRunner=path.join(window.coderoad.dir,'node_modules',packageJson.config.testRunner);
41
returntrue;
42
43
functionsearchForTutorials(deps){
lib/services/setup/update-tutorial.js
@@ -0,0 +1,4 @@
+"use strict";
+functioncanUpdateTutorial(name,currentVersion){
+}
+exports.canUpdateTutorial=canUpdateTutorial;
src/components/app.tsx
@@ -16,6 +16,7 @@ window.onresize = function() {
exportdefaultclassextendsReact.Component<{state?:CR.State},{}>{
render():React.ReactElement<{}>{
conststate=this.props.state;
return(
<sectionclassName='cr'key='main'style={{height}}>
<Menuroute={state.route}position={state.position}/>
src/services/setup/setup.ts
@@ -9,9 +9,9 @@ import * as Action from '../../actions/actions';
exportfunctionverifySetupComplete(){
// system checks
-npmVersionThreeOrLater()
+//npmVersionThreeOrLater()
// setup checks
-.then(hasDirectory)
+hasDirectory()
.then(hasPackageJson)
.then(hasTutorialDep)
.then(()=>{
src/services/setup/system-checks.ts
@@ -3,16 +3,17 @@ import commandLine from '../command-line';
exportfunctionnpmVersionThreeOrLater():Promise<CR.SetupWarning>{
constminVersion=3;
returnnewPromise((resolve,reject)=>{
-letthreeOrLater:Promise<boolean>=commandLine('npm','-v').then((res:string)=>parseInt(res,10)>=minVersion);
-}else{
+// let threeOrLater: Promise<boolean> = commandLine('npm', '-v').then((res: string) => parseInt(res, 10) >= minVersion);
+// if (!threeOrLater) {
+// reject({
+// key: 'updateNpm',
+// title: 'Please update to NPM version 3+',
+// text: 'Open a terminal and run:\n `npm install npm -g`',
+// verify: 'NPM updated to version 3 or later'
+// });
+// } else {
+// resolve();
+// }
src/services/setup/tutorials.ts
@@ -43,8 +43,8 @@ function _isTutorial(name: string): boolean {
44
45
46
-letcurrentTutorialVersion:string=packageJson.dependencies[name]||packageJson.devDependencies[name];
47
-canUpdateTutorial(name,currentTutorialVersion);
+//let currentTutorialVersion: string = packageJson.dependencies[name] || packageJson.devDependencies[name];
+//canUpdateTutorial(name, currentTutorialVersion);
48
49
// let pathToTestRunner = path.join(window.coderoad.dir, 'node_modules', packageJson.config.testRunner);
50
// // if (!fileExists(pathToTestRunner)) {
src/services/setup/update-tutorial.ts
@@ -1,6 +1,6 @@
importcommandLinefrom'../command-line';
exportfunctioncanUpdateTutorial(name:string,currentVersion:string){
-letlatestVersion=commandLine('npm',`outdated${name}`);
-console.log(latestVersion,currentVersion);
+//let latestVersion = commandLine('npm', `outdated ${name}`);
+//console.log(latestVersion, currentVersion);